12月7日,南瑞集团邀请美国工程院院士、IEEE Fellow、美国伊利诺伊理工大学首席教授穆汗默德·谢罕德普(Mohammad Shahidehpour)来访,在“紫金论电”论坛作“微电网提升智慧城市的适应性、安全性、可靠性和经济性”的学术报告。本次论坛着重论述微电网设计和运行中的一些关键问题,展现相关最新创新成果。介绍微电网通过促进实时电价和需求响应实施实现分布式电力系统的优化控制,提高可靠性、减少停机使得电力系统具有自我修复能力的高弹性,提升能源使用效率和降低运营成本。还介绍了美国政府资助、在伊利诺理工大学实施的交直流混联微电网及绿色数据中心的设计与运行。 小编征得穆汗默德·谢罕德普教授同意,在此分享报告PPT。 Dr. Mohammad Shahidehpour is a University Distinguished Professor, Bodine Chair Professor, and Director of the Robert W. Galvin Center for Electricity Innovation at Illinois Institute of Technology (IIT). He has also been the Principal Investigator of several research grants on power system operation and control. His project on Perfect Power Systems has converted the entire IIT Campus to an islandable microgrid. His CSMART (Center for Smart Grid Applications, Research, and Technology) at IIT has promoted the smart grid cybersecurity research for managing the resilience of wireless networked communication and control systems in smart cities. His SPIKE initiative facilitated the design and the implementation of affordable microgrids in impoverished nations. He is the 2009 recipient of the honorary doctorate from the Polytechnic University of Bucharest. Dr. Shahidehpour was the recipient of the IEEE Burke Hayes Award for his research on hydrokinetics, IEEE/PES Outstanding Power Engineering Educator Award, IEEE/PES Douglas M. Staszesky Distribution Automation Award, and the Edison Electric Institute’s Power Engineering Educator Award. He has co-authored 6 books and 500 technical papers on electric power system operation and planning, and served as the founding Editor-in-Chief of the IEEE Transactions on Smart Grid.
